Get professional HR dissertation help now and submit with confidence<\/a><\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"How_to_Choose_the_Right_HR_Dissertation_Topic\"><\/span><strong>How to Choose the Right HR Dissertation Topic<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Choose an HR dissertation topic by aligning it with your career goals, checking available data sources, confirming IRB feasibility, and validating it with your faculty advisor. A good topic is specific, researchable, and connected to a real HRM problem.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Choosing a topic is the most important step. Get this right and the rest becomes manageable.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Step_1_%E2%80%94_Align_the_Topic_With_Your_Career_Goals\"><\/span><strong>Step 1 \u2014 Align the Topic With Your Career Goals<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Ask yourself: <em>Where do I want to work after graduation?<\/em><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>If you want to work in talent acquisition, research recruitment bias. If you want to work in DEI, research inclusion strategies. Your dissertation can become a portfolio piece. Make it count.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Step_2_%E2%80%94_Check_US_Academic_Databases\"><\/span><strong>Step 2 \u2014 Check US Academic Databases<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Before you commit to a topic, search for sources. Use JSTOR, ProQuest, and Google Scholar. If you find fewer than 20 peer-reviewed articles on your topic, it may be too narrow. If you find thousands, it may be too broad.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>A good topic has 30\u201360 strong academic sources available.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Step_3_%E2%80%94_Confirm_Data_Availability_and_IRB_Feasibility\"><\/span><strong>Step 3 \u2014 Confirm Data Availability and IRB Feasibility<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>In the US, research involving human subjects needs IRB (Institutional Review Board) approval. If your topic requires surveys or interviews, check your university&#8217;s IRB timeline early. Some approvals take 4\u20136 weeks.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Ask: <em>Can I realistically collect data on this topic in my timeframe?<\/em><\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Step_4_%E2%80%94_Validate_With_Your_Faculty_Advisor\"><\/span><strong>Step 4 \u2014 Validate With Your Faculty Advisor<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Never finalize a topic alone. Your advisor has seen hundreds of dissertations. They know what works. Book a meeting early. Come with three topic options \u2014 not one. That gives you flexibility.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><em>My honest take: Most students overthink this. Here is a 3-question test. Does it interest you? Can you find data? Is it specific enough? Each step builds on the last.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Step_1_%E2%80%94_Write_a_Clear_Research_Proposal\"><\/span><strong>Step 1 \u2014 Write a Clear Research Proposal<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Your proposal is your blueprint. It tells your committee what you will study and why it matters. A strong proposal includes: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Research question (specific and focused)<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Brief literature overview (5\u201310 key sources)<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Proposed methodology (qualitative, quantitative, or mixed)<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Timeline (week-by-week milestones)<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Expected contribution to HRM knowledge<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Keep your research question narrow. &#8220;How does remote work affect productivity?&#8221; is too broad. &#8220;How does mandatory remote work affect self-reported productivity in mid-size US tech companies in 2025?&#8221; is research-ready.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Step_2_%E2%80%94_Build_a_Strong_Literature_Review\"><\/span><strong>Step 2 \u2014 Build a Strong Literature Review<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Your literature review is not a book report. It is a critical analysis of what researchers know \u2014 and what they do not know yet. That gap is where your research lives.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Organize it thematically, not chronologically. Group studies by what they argue, not when they were published.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><em>Pro tip: Write your literature review before your introduction. It reveals the real gap in knowledge \u2014 and that gap becomes your research question.<\/em><\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Step_3_%E2%80%94_Design_Your_Research_Methodology\"><\/span><strong>Step 3 \u2014 Design Your Research Methodology<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Your methodology explains how you will collect data. Be specific. Do not say &#8220;I will use surveys.&#8221; Say: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><em>&#8220;I will administer a 25-item Likert scale survey to 150 HR managers in US companies with 500+ employees, recruited via LinkedIn, using purposive sampling.&#8221;<\/em><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>That level of detail earns marks and satisfies committee questions.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Step_4_%E2%80%94_Collect_and_Analyze_Data\"><\/span><strong>Step 4 \u2014 Collect and Analyze Data<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Follow your methodology exactly. If you said you would interview 15 managers, interview 15 managers. Deviations need to be explained and justified.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>For analysis, use SPSS or R for quantitative data. Use NVivo or manual thematic coding for qualitative data. Always link your findings back to your research question.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Step_5_%E2%80%94_Write_the_Discussion_and_Conclusion\"><\/span><strong>Step 5 \u2014 Write the Discussion and Conclusion<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Your discussion is the most important section. This is where you explain what your findings mean. Compare your results to existing literature. Explain surprises. Acknowledge limitations honestly.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Your conclusion should answer three questions: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>What did you find?<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Why does it matter?<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>What should researchers or HR professionals do next?<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Step_6_%E2%80%94_Format_to_APA_7th_Edition\"><\/span><strong>Step 6 \u2014 Format to APA 7th Edition<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>APA 7th Edition is the US academic standard for HRM research. Key rules: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\">\n<li>Double-spaced, 12pt Times New Roman<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>1-inch margins on all sides<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Running head on every page<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>In-text citations: (Author, Year, p. XX)<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>Reference list \u2014 alphabetical, hanging indent<\/li>\n\n\n\n<li>No bold in headings beyond first-level<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>Use a citation manager like Zotero or Mendeley. Reviewing a detailed guide on<a href=\"https:\/\/myassignmenthelp.com\/blog\/online-dissertation-structure\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\"> online dissertation structure<\/a> ensures you do not miss any required sections.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"How_to_Avoid_Common_Mistakes_in_Your_HR_Dissertation\"><\/span><strong>How to Avoid Common Mistakes in Your HR Dissertation<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>The most common mistakes in HR dissertations include a vague research question, weak literature review structure, mismatched methodology, ignoring IRB requirements, and poor APA formatting. Avoiding these mistakes significantly improves your grade and research quality.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Mistake_1_%E2%80%94_Choosing_a_Topic_That_Is_Too_Broad\"><\/span><strong>Mistake 1 \u2014 Choosing a Topic That Is Too Broad<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>A broad topic leads to shallow research. &#8220;Employee motivation&#8221; covers thousands of studies. You cannot do it justice in 15,000 words.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Fix:<\/strong> Add three filters to your topic \u2014 population, context, and time. &#8220;Employee motivation in remote US healthcare workers in 2025&#8221; is now researchable.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Mistake_2_%E2%80%94_Skipping_the_Research_Gap\"><\/span><strong>Mistake 2 \u2014 Skipping the Research Gap<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Many students summarize existing studies. That is not a literature review. You must identify what is missing \u2014 and your research should fill that gap.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Fix:<\/strong> After reviewing each theme, write one sentence that says: <em>&#8220;However, no study has examined [specific gap].&#8221;<\/em> That gap is your contribution.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Mistake_3_%E2%80%94_Mismatching_Methodology_to_Research_Question\"><\/span><strong>Mistake 3 \u2014 Mismatching Methodology to Research Question<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Quantitative methods measure. Qualitative methods explain. Using the wrong method is a major structural flaw.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Fix:<\/strong> Ask yourself: <em>Am I measuring something or understanding something?<\/em> Measuring \u2192 survey data. Understanding \u2192 interviews.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Mistake_4_%E2%80%94_Ignoring_IRB_Requirements_Early\"><\/span><strong>Mistake 4 \u2014 Ignoring IRB Requirements Early<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>In the US, any research involving human participants needs IRB approval. Students often apply too late and delay their entire project.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Fix:<\/strong> Submit your IRB application the same week you finalize your research proposal. Do not wait for full approval before drafting other chapters.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Mistake_5_%E2%80%94_Weak_APA_Formatting\"><\/span><strong>Mistake 5 \u2014 Weak APA Formatting<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>APA errors are easy marks to lose. Missing a DOI, wrong year placement, or incorrect hanging indent \u2014 these add up.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Fix:<\/strong> Use Zotero or Mendeley from day one. Verify every reference against the APA 7th Edition manual. Check the Purdue OWL website \u2014 it is free and accurate.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Mistake_6_%E2%80%94_Writing_the_Introduction_First\"><\/span><strong>Mistake 6 \u2014 Writing the Introduction First<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Most students write the introduction first. Then they change their research question halfway through and have to rewrite the entire introduction.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Fix:<\/strong> Write your literature review first. Then your methodology. Then your introduction. The introduction should be written last \u2014 when you know exactly what your dissertation actually does.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>A solid blueprint prevents you from getting lost in your own research. Knowing this helps you frame your research correctly.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\"><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Key_Theories_Every_HR_Student_Must_Know\"><\/span><strong>Key Theories Every HR Student Must Know<\/strong><span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Maslow&#8217;s Hierarchy of Needs:<\/strong> Employees are motivated by basic needs first (salary, safety) before higher needs (belonging, growth). Useful for engagement and motivation research.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Herzberg&#8217;s Two-Factor Theory:<\/strong> Job satisfaction comes from motivators (achievement, recognition). Dissatisfaction comes from hygiene factors (pay, work conditions). Strong framework for compensation and culture topics.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>SHRM Competency Model:<\/strong> A US-specific framework defining what HR professionals must know and do to be effective. Excellent anchor for MBA-level dissertations.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>VUCA Framework:<\/strong> Volatile, Uncertain, Complex, Ambiguous \u2014 the environment HR leaders now operate in. Relevant for future of work, crisis management, and leadership research.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Checking the experiences of other students builds confidence before choosing a platform.
